In this video Chiefs rookie RB Louis Rees-Zammit speaks about his NFL training camp experience so far. LRZ talks about his preparation and knowing what it's going to take to make the Chiefs roster. The rugby sensation is ready to do what it takes.

The Olympics 7s rugby is more international teams world circuit. A shorter game with more open field and constant running due to less players. Lrz played 15s rugby union which is franchise/provincial. From there get selected for the national team 15s for test matches, world cups ect. 15s is more prestigious, longer game and more tactical and psychical.
